Abstract: | ![]() In this study, the problem of sensor fault estimation observer design for Lipschitz nonlinear systems with finite-frequency specifications is investigated. First, the sensor fault is considered as an auxiliary state vector and an augmented system is established. Then, by transforming the nonlinear error dynamics into a linear parameter varying system, a sufficient condition for the observer-error system with a finite-frequency H∞ performance is derived in terms of linear matrix inequalities (LMIs). Based on the obtained condition, novel nonlinear observers are designed to simultaneously estimate the system states and the fault signals and attenuate the disturbances in the finite-frequency domain. The proposed design method can provide less restrictive LMI conditions and get a better disturbance-attenuation performance when the frequency ranges of disturbances are known beforehand. A numerical example is given to show the effectiveness and superiority of the new results. |
